The `walkRunBlockLines` text scanner visited all lines in multiline run
blocks including lines inside heredocs. The compiled YAML for any workflow
with MCP tools contains:
`${{ toJSON(steps.determine-automatic-lockdown.outputs.visibility) }}`
inside a `<< GH_AW_MCP_CONFIG_..._EOF` heredoc. Because this expression
is not in `allowedRunScriptExpressionRegex`, the scan set `hasDisallowed=true`
on every compilation, triggering a full `yaml.Unmarshal` on the compiled YAML
(Path B fallback in `validateTemplateInjection`).
`validateNoGitHubExpressionsInRunScriptsFromParsed` (the parsed path) already
calls `removeHeredocContent` before checking expressions, so the expression
never caused a real validation failure — it was purely a false-positive in the
text scan that forced an expensive yaml.Unmarshal on every call.
Fix: add `detectHeredocDelimiter` and heredoc-state tracking to
`walkRunBlockLines` so that lines inside heredocs are skipped, matching the
behavior of the validated parsed path.
Benchmark results (BenchmarkCompileSimpleWorkflow):
Before: ~11ms/op 71,945 allocs/op 6.1 MB/op
After: ~3.8ms/op 6,230 allocs/op 1.2 MB/op (3x faster, 92% fewer allocs)
Historical average: 5.67ms/op (now 33% faster than baseline)

There was a problem hiding this comment.
[/diagnosing-bugs] strings.Cut(trimmed, "<<") matches the bitshift operator << in arithmetic contexts like echo $((x << 2)) — this would set inHeredoc=true and silently skip the rest of the run block's expression scanning, suppressing real security detections.
💡 Suggested guard: validate delimiter is an identifier
Heredoc delimiters must be identifiers (letter or _ start) or quoted strings. After extracting rest, reject strings that start with a digit or operator character:
// Guard: rest must start with a letter, underscore, or quote;
// digits/operators indicate bitshift, not a heredoc.
if rest[0] != '\'' && rest[0] != '"' {
if rest[0] < 'A' || (rest[0] > 'Z' && rest[0] < '_') || (rest[0] > '_' && rest[0] < 'a') || rest[0] > 'z' {
return "", false
}
}A simpler approach is to align with removeHeredocContent, which uses pre-compiled regexes enforcing [A-Za-z_][A-Za-z0-9_]* as the delimiter format. Consider extracting a shared isValidHeredocDelimiter(s string) bool helper.

There was a problem hiding this comment.
<<< here-string is misidentified as a heredoc opener, silently skipping the rest of the run block.
strings.Cut(trimmed, "<<") matches the first two < characters of a here-string (<<<), leaving < ...value... as after. After TrimSpace, rest starts with <, which is not a quote character, so the unquoted-token path returns "<" as the delimiter.
Once inHeredoc=true and heredocDelimiter="<", every subsequent line in the run block is skipped because no line will ever equal "<" exactly. Any ${{ }} expressions that follow the here-string line will not be scanned.
This is real: both architecture-guardian.lock.yml and daily-performance-summary.lock.yml contain <<< inside multiline run blocks. A workflow that places a ${{ github.event.issue.title }} expression after a <<< line would bypass this scan.
Fix: Reject the <<< case before processing:
_, after, found := strings.Cut(trimmed, "<<")
if !found {
return "", false
}
// <<< is a here-string, not a heredoc — do not treat it as one.
if strings.HasPrefix(after, "<") {
return "", false
}@copilot please address this.
